How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Airway Heights?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Airway Heights Studio Apartments | $1,163 | $900 | $1,300 |
Airway Heights 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,292 | $925 | $1,800 |
Airway Heights 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,495 | $986 | $2,025 |
Airway Heights 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,750 | $1,144 | $2,833 |
Airway Heights 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,460 | $1,890 | $3,136 |
